Duncan Loire is an experienced design leader with a strong focus on user experience (UX) and interface design (UI). Currently serving as the Lead Experience Designer at EDF since February 2021, Duncan oversees a team of designers while managing the UX strategy and the Design System for the CEDID. Previous roles include Senior UX/UI Designer at Natixis, where Duncan led the redesign of customer spaces, and UX/UI Designer at BNP Paribas Personal Finance, contributing to various web and mobile applications within an Agile framework. Duncan co-founded Atelierplume.fr, an online store specializing in contemporary furniture, and has held positions with Total, Orange Business Services, NYSE, and as a freelance designer. Educational background includes a degree in e-commerce and digital marketing from Université Montesquieu Bordeaux 4.

Electricite de France (EDF) is a France-based electricity producer, marketer and distributor. The Company generates energy using nuclear technology, as well as thermal, hydroelectric and other renewable sources. It is involved in energy generation and energy sales to industries, local authorities and residential consumers. In addition, EDF SA manages low and medium-voltage public distribution network and involves in electricity transmission network. It also provides energy services, such as district heating and thermal energy services. The group is present in France, Belgium, the United States, Poland, Italy, China, Vietnam and other countries worldwide. The Company has such subsidiaries Dalkia (including Citelum), under Dalkia's brand and SINOP Energy Company, among others.
